Q:
How to remove and install the Ignition Control Module on Buick Century and Regal? Posted by Customer
A:
Remove the distributor cap and rotor. Disconnect the harness connector and pick-up coil spade connectors from the Ignition Control Module, being careful not to damage the wires when removing the connector. Remove the two screws and Ignition Control Module from the distributor housing. To install, coat the bottom of the new Ignition Control Module with dielectric lubricant supplied with the new module. Install the Ignition Control Module, and secure in place with the retainer screws. Attach the harness to the Ignition Control Module. Install the distributor cap and rotor.

Q:
How do you remove the Ignition Control Module on Pontiac Firebird? Posted by Customer
A:
To remove the distributor, start by removing the distributor cap and rotor. For distributors with an internal capacitor, remove the module mounting screws and the capacitor mounting screw, then separate the ignition control module, capacitor, and harness assembly from the distributor base and disconnect the wiring harness from the ignition control module. For distributors without an internal capacitor, disconnect the wiring harness from the ignition control module, remove the two mounting screws, and remove the ignition control module. To install, apply a layer of silicone lubricant to the metal base of the ignition control module before installing it. The grease acts as insulation between the distributor and the ignition control module, preventing the ignition control module from failing quickly if installed without it.
